From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Date: Thu, 25 Sep 2003 04:52:49 +0300 From: Michael Shigorin To: sisyphus@altlinux.ru, Valery Inozemtsev Message-ID: <20030925015249.GA23598@osdn.org.ua> Mail-Followup-To: sisyphus@altlinux.ru, Valery Inozemtsev , incoming@altlinux.ru Mime-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="Kj7319i9nmIyA2yE" Content-Disposition: inline User-Agent: Mutt/1.4.1i Cc: incoming@altlinux.ru Subject: [sisyphus] u: tvtime-0.9.10-alt2 X-BeenThere: sisyphus@altlinux.ru X-Mailman-Version: 2.1.2 Precedence: list Reply-To: sisyphus@altlinux.ru List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Thu, 25 Sep 2003 01:52:52 -0000 X-List-Received-Date: Thu, 25 Sep 2003 01:52:52 -0000 Archived-At: List-Archive: --Kj7319i9nmIyA2yE Content-Type: text/plain; charset=koi8-r Content-Disposition: inline Content-Transfer-Encoding: 8bit Здравствуйте. В /i/S/BTE направляется tvtime-0.9.10-alt2. Эта сборка учитывает все пожелания автора по части пакета; меня она не устраивает по полутора пунктам: - использование control(8) вместо более адекватного средства, и - наличие двух DLL. Последнее не противоречит лицензии пакета (GPL), т.к. DScaler (http://dscaler.org) сам GPLed, но на данный момент не портирован на Linux (проблема в Intel-style inline assembly) и, следовательно, полноценная сборка невозможна. В Debian и Mdk (около) присутствует libdscaler с исходниками ради соблюдения GPL "до точки"; мне это не кажется критичным ввиду добавленного README.ALT с объяснением ситуации и ссылкой на исходники DScaler, но если кто-либо заинтересуется вопросом портирования -- см. это самое README.ALT. По правам доступа. /usr/bin/tvtime -- SUID binary, которое public/audio/restricted. Сделать его audio by default означает сломать из коробки, т.к. есть основания считать, что людей, которые используют ту же группу audio, среди целевой аудитории tvtime не особенно много. Вопрос в том, как правильно организовать прозрачный доступ без лишних нетривиальных SUID binaries. Я правильно понимаю, что смотреть в сторону consolehelper? Где читать и/или что брать за образец -- synaptic-usermode? -- ---- WBR, Michael Shigorin ------ Linux.Kiev http://www.linux.kiev.ua/ --Kj7319i9nmIyA2yE Content-Type: application/pgp-signature Content-Disposition: inline -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.2.1 (GNU/Linux) iD8DBQE/ckpxbsPDprYMm3IRAmRXAKDJMTwvk1dS9C84C7knijRyqwl6+gCg3rGx 7vrpDiwEKxuTBVayQUNJ/R0= =SSTI -----END PGP SIGNATURE----- --Kj7319i9nmIyA2yE--